I had looked into this but I think the newer unit is physically too large. The closest I found was the nav unit that came in the Continental and Aviator. While it is a DD, the faceplate didn't match the cutout in the 3rd gens. Once you overcome that by sourcing a faceplate that might work, then you have the issue of the splash screen showing Lincoln rather than ford (minor) and different color scheme. If you decide none of that bothers you, then you get to source the DVD drive (mounts behind 3rd row in jack storage) wiring harness and gps antennae.

Since my project goal was just to add MP3 disc capabilities, I went another direction. But keep us posted if you decide to tackle this, it'll be an interesting read.
